About SBI Quality Fund

SBI Quality Fund is an equity fund. This fund was started on 17 February, 2026. The fund is managed by Anup Upadhyay. The fund could potentially beat inflation in the long-run.

Key Parameters

  1. SBI Quality Fund has ₹2246 Cr worth of assets under management (AUM) as on Mar 2026 and is more than category average.
  2. The fund has an expense ratio 0.7.

Returns

SBI Quality Fund has given a CAGR return of -6.12% since inception.

Holdings

SBI Quality Fund has allocated its funds majorly in Cash Equivalent, Consumer Cyclical, Financial Services, Consumer Defensive, Industrial, Tech, Health, Basic Materials, Energy, Communication. Its top holdings are Bajaj Auto Ltd, Infosys Ltd, Britannia Industries Ltd, Bharat Electronics Ltd, Marico Ltd

Taxation

As it is a equity - other mutual fund the taxation is as follows:
For short term (less than a year) capital gains will be taxed at 20%
For long term (more than 1 year) capital gains will be taxed at 12.5% without indexation benefit
Dividends will always be taxed at slab rate. Long term gains upto Rs 1 lakh are exempt capital gains tax.

Investment objective of SBI Quality Fund

The investment objective of the scheme is to generate long-term capital appreciation by investing in Equity & Equity related instruments of companies identified based on the Quality Factor. However, there is no guarantee or assurance that the investment objective of the scheme will be achieved.

Minimum Investment and lockin period

Minimum investment for lump sum payment is INR 5000.00 and for SIP is INR 500.00. SBI Quality Fund has no lock in period.

What is the current NAV of SBI Quality Fund?

The NAV of the fund today is ₹9.45. NAV or Net Asset Value is the per unit price of a mutual fund. For example, if the NAV of a fund is ₹10, it means you can get 1000 units of that mutual fund at ₹10,000.

Who is the fund manager of SBI Quality Fund?

The fund managers are Anup Upadhyay.

What is the exit load of the fund?

The exit load is 1% if redeemed in 0-6 Months. Exit load is a fee levied for ‘exiting’ the fund earlier than a stipulated period, usually 1 year.

What is the expense ratio of the fund?

The expense ratio is 0.74%. The Expense Ratio is a fee charged for managing the fund. This includes commissions, administrative costs etc.

What is the AUM of the fund?

The AUM of the fund is ₹2246 Cr. AUM stands for Assets Under Management. It refers to the total assets managed by the fund.
